Speaking this week at the Women's Business Collaborative virtual event 'Driving Industry Innovation', Brookdale Senior Living CEO Cindy Baier shared key steps for authenticity and success in leadership positions. Baier advised attendees to 'Choose a path you're passionate about!' It helps, she said, when a company's culture is consistent with one's own personal values. For example, Baier pointed out that Brookdale has a culture of servant leadership, which resonates for her because of her experience in becoming a caregiver for her mother while still in middle school. And while all executives are very busy, Baier pointed out that if you are busy mostly with things that aren't important to you or don't have meaning for you, it's time to find something else to focus on. Baier urged attendees build a network of people with broad skill sets that complement their own skills, and to make sure this network includes people who will be honest and share truthful observations.

Joining Baier for this sequence of executive interviews were CEO of Wealth Management-BNY Mellon Catherine Keating, Founder and CEO of Xtreme Solutions, Inc. and Founder of ShoulderUp Phyllis Newhouse, and Cheryl Bachelder, Former CEO, Popeyes Louisiana Kitchen Inc. Interviews were conducted by Robert Reiss, CEO of The CEO Forum Group and Rebecca Shambaugh, President of SHAMBAUGH Leadership.
